C++ mastermind and hashing | Computer Science homework help

Question one MasterMind (Most important)

Chose a V1 OR V2 to only edit the AI function to make it solve the game in 12 or less  guess  Mastermind with an AI

Guidelines 4 digit code breaking 0000-9999

Use my Driver/Stub to write your own AI function.  You will find in the class repository.

Create your AI function whose output is the next guess to break the code.

https://github.com/ml1150258/2019_Spring_CIS_CSC_7/tree/master/Projects

Question 2

Given the attached Merkle Tree from http://en.wikipedia.org/wiki/Merkle_tree

Let

L1=Then out spake brave Horatius,

The Captain of the Gate:

L2=”To every man upon this earth

Death cometh soon or late.

L3=And how can man die better

Than facing fearful odds,

and

L4=For the ashes of his fathers,

And the temples of his Gods.”

Create all hashes 0-0, 0-1, 1-0, 1-1, 0, 1 with top

Show all you need to do to confirm

L1 is 0-1, 0, top

L2 is 0-0, 1, top

L3 is 1-1, 0, top and

L4 is 1-0, 0, top